Janeese Lewis George wins the Democratic primary for mayor of Washington, DC

Source: AP

Updated 2:50 PM EDT, June 18, 2026


WASHINGTON (AP) — Janeese Lewis George, who pledged to aggressively stand up to federal intervention into Washington, D.C.'s affairs, won Tuesday’s Democratic primary for mayor, setting up a potential showdown with the Trump administration over its moves to challenge the city’s limited autonomy.

In an overwhelmingly Democratic city, Lewis George is likely to take the top spot in November’s general election, replacing moderate Muriel Bowser, who decided not to run again after three terms.

Lewis George joins Robert White Jr., who won the Democratic primary for the district’s delegate to Congress, as the top local officials who likely will contend with the federal government’s intentions for the city. They each campaigned on a promise to take a harder line than their predecessors against the Trump administration’s moves on the district, including its deployment of the National Guard on an ongoing, open-ended mission meant to fight crime.

“As mayor, I will work with anyone who makes D.C. safer,” Lewis George told a crowd of cheering supporters Tuesday night, “but I will also stand up to Trump.”

'Attack on democracy': Trump threatens DC home rule pending mayoral election
President Donald Trump threatened D.C. home rule when asked Thursday about the race for D.C. mayor.

In the Oval Office Thursday, Trump warned if Janeese Lewis George wins next week's Democratic primary and becomes D.C.'s next mayor, the federal government could take over the nation's capital.

“Well, I wouldn’t like it, and maybe we’d take back Washington and run it on the federal basis,” Trump said. “We won’t put up with it. We’re not going to lose our businesses. By the way, Washington, now, is a safe, beautiful place.”
